Cryptocurrency, bitcoin, blockchain, distributed ledgers, CBDCs – the flood of new terms and concepts surrounding digital currency can make your head spin. How should companies be approaching this fundamental shift to the way the world transacts, and why are central bank digital currencies (CBDCs) a key development to watch? Join Charles Hecker and Claudine Fry for a conversation with Josh Lipsky, Senior Director of the Atlantic Council’s GeoEconomics Center, as he demystifies digital currencies and the risks they pose for business.
